This novel plunges you into the heart-wrenching story of Coralie Lloyd, whose marriage to Sebastian Spencer takes a devastating turn. Once a picture of perfection, Sebastian becomes distant and cold, his heart secretly harboring another woman. Coralie's attempts to bridge the growing chasm with affection are met with the bitter truth: his devotion was never hers alone. Imagine the sting of betrayal, mocked by her mother-in-law, trapped in a frozen abyss of a marriage.

The central figures in this compelling tale are Coralie Lloyd and Sebastian Spencer. After enduring unbearable betrayal and realizing her husband's heart belonged elsewhere, Coralie makes a life-altering decision: she files for divorce. This pivotal moment marks her dramatic transformation. Shedding the "housewife" mask, she reveals a brilliant gem beneath the dust, attracting admirers swiftly. You'll witness her journey from a heartbroken wife to an unrivaled empress, navigating complex relationships and reclaiming her destiny.
